You can combat drug-resistant superbugs using natural methods by harnessing the power of nature's own arsenal. This involves exploring the antibacterial properties of plants, fungi, and other organisms, and integrating their extracts, essential oils, or other bioactive compounds into alternative treatments.

For instance, honey and garlic possess potent antimicrobial effects, while phage therapy employs bacteriophages to target and destroy specific bacteria.

Additionally, promoting a healthy lifestyle that bolsters the immune system, such as maintaining a balanced diet, regular exercise, and proper hygiene, can also play a crucial role in preventing the spread and proliferation of drug-resistant superbugs.
